Artistic Leadership

I am successfully incorporating and experimenting with the FEBI Leadership quadrants with  Anne Green Gilbert's BrainDance patterns by ensuring that through the 8 movement patterns of the BrainDance, I incorporate the driver movements of thrust, the organizer movements of shape, the visionary movements of hang, and the collaborator movements of swing, from Betsy Wetzig's research and processes that were shared with Ginny.    The anecdotal results are positive over a two-three day follow-up, while attending conferences with session participants. Examples include comments from participants that demonstrate them going to a bookstore to purchase books that I've recommended, doing portions of the BrainDance in their hotel rooms, with peers, and significant others, or alone, before seeing me the next day, asking for the list of 8 movements of the BrainDance, asking for extra hand-outs, sharing what they did after my session to review/incorporate/share the session contents with others/self, positive evaluations regarding my session, promises to ensure that MORE ARTS will happen for students and teachers in their districts, and invitations to come and present  the information/experiences in their districts/regions.   My hope is to enhance the lives of those who work with me in this process, and to encourage moving to greatness with intention and possibility.
